Synopsis
The Book of Job addresses the most disturbing themes in the Western tradition. What is our place in God's creation? Are the good rewarded? The evil punished? Can we grasp the ways of creation or are they beyond the range of our understanding?, "An extraordinary and invaluable version of this great biblical treasure" ("Philadelphia Inquirer"). Scheindlin's Job is not a patient sufferer but a defiant man who eloquently demands an argument with God.
